List of Brentford F.C. Hall of Fame members
Brentford Football Club is an English professional football club based in Brentford, London. Between 1897 and 1920, the first team competed in the London League, Southern League and Western League.[1] Since 1920, the first team has competed in the Football League and other nationally and internationally organised competitions.[1] All players who have been inducted into the club's Hall of Fame are listed below.
The Brentford Hall of Fame was founded in 1991 and the inaugural inductions were former players Idris Hopkins, Joe James and former player and manager Malky MacDonald.[2] Former player Andrew McCulloch was the most recent inductees in August 2018 and the total number of members is 53.[3] The Hall of Fame is administered jointly by the club and the Brentford FC Former Players’ Association.[3]
